|
|
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Здравствуйте! На сайте: http://planetaexcel.ru/tip.php?aid=46 есть пример для скачивания, как можно отобрать уникальные значения. У меня просьба - модернизировать по возможности формулу, чтобы можно было иметь UniqueNames в сортированном виде. Файл прилагается. Спасибо.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 09:56 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
AlexLevмодернизировать по возможности формулу, чтобы можно было иметь UniqueNames в сортированном виде. Посмотрите это . 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:07 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Serge 007 Посмотрите это. Спасибо. Я это видел. Дело в том, что мне требуется сортированный список для дальнейшего его выбора по технологии Данные \ Проверка \ Список... И предлагаемый Вами вариант списка, я не могу туда "прикрутить" без лишних записей (мусора)...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:17 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Где-то так.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:25 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Выше - сортировка по алфавиту по двум первым буквам.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:26 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Спасибо vikttur, Вот только бы ещё штрих! Чтобы уж совсем хорошо, - попробуем от пустых записей в UniqueNames избавиться...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:33 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Например, измените формулу имени: =СМЕЩ(Sheet1!$D$2;;;ПОИСКПОЗ("";Sheet1!$D$2:$D$100;)-1;) При таком варианте в столбце D минимум одна формула должна выдавать пустую строку ("").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:41 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
vikttur, Спасибо, дорогой! Всё получилось, как хотелось! Я только не понял на счёт "минимум одна формула должна выдавать пустую строку", по моему - всё работает как надо!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:48 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Код: plaintext 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 10:56 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
[quot AlexLev]Serge 007...предлагаемый Вами вариант списка, я не могу туда "прикрутить" без лишних записей (мусора)...О каких "лишних записях" речь?! Есть исходный список и есть итог. ВСЁ! Никаких промежуточных вычислений по ссылке я не предлагал.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 11:40 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Serge 007О каких "лишних записях" речь? 1. Уважаемый Serge 007, Вам большое спасибо за Вашу разработку! Но вот я её реально не могу использовать в своей задаче, хотя очень хотелось бы. Вы уж извините меня пожалуйста, я немного поиздевался над Вашим примером, и выкладываю здесь этот результат. Я пытаюсь симметрично источнику выставить формулы результата, и что-то у меня не получается без "мусора". 2. А по задаче в которой помогает разобраться vikttur, я вот ещё напишу, что в этом варианте мы ещё и избавляемся от виртуальных NameCount и NameList...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:01 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
[quot AlexLev]Serge 007...что-то у меня не получается без "мусора". 1. Это не моя "разработка", а DV. 2. Во вложении "МУСОРА" не нашел. Как я и писал ранее: "Есть исходный список и есть итог. ВСЁ! Никаких промежуточных вычислений" (см. Результат1)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:08 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
DV, очень большое спасибо! Я ещё раз попробовал привести формулу в порядок. Посмотрите пожалуйста, что появилось в ячейке выбора.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:20 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
AlexLev, а немного фантазию включить? Смотри вложение.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:30 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Истины ради :) Если таблица небольшая, практически нет разницы в работе формул массива и простых формул. На больших таблицах лучше использовать доп. вычисления - формулы массива тяжелы для обработки (много расчетов) и возможно притормаживание при вычислениях. Дп. столбцы можно скрыть.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:38 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Serge 007, - это шикарно!!! Вы уж извините, что-то у меня с фантазией сегодня плохо... Я так и не понял, как вы этот фокус сделали... Но вот ещё хочу обратить внимание, что в последнем моём и вашем примере, в ячейке D5 есть ошибка "#ССЫЛКА!". Мозги пока не работают, но сейчас попытаюсь разобраться...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:40 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
AlexLev...хочу обратить внимание, что в последнем моём и вашем примере, в ячейке D5 есть ошибка "#ССЫЛКА!". Просто возьмите ячейкой выше (вместо D$5 - D$4): =ИНДЕКС(B$5:B$18;ПОИСКПОЗ(НАИМЕНЬШИЙ(СЧЁТЕСЛИ(B$5:B$18;"<="&B$5:B$18);СУММ(1;СЧЁТЕСЛИ(B$5:B$18;D$4:D4);СЧИТАТЬПУСТОТЫ(B$5:B$18)));СЧЁТЕСЛИ(B$5:B$18;"<="&B$5:B$18);))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 13:46 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Serge 007, Лучше СУММПРОИЗВ(--ЕТЕКСТ(Лист1!$D$5:$D$18)) заменить на СЧЁТЕСЛИ($D$5:$D$18;"*?") 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 14:10 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
viktturИстины ради :) Если таблица небольшая, практически нет разницы в работе формул массива и простых формул. На больших таблицах лучше использовать доп. вычисления - формулы массива тяжелы для обработки (много расчетов) и возможно притормаживание при вычислениях. Дп. столбцы можно скрыть. Полностью согласен 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 14:20 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
DV68Serge 007, Лучше СУММПРОИЗВ(--ЕТЕКСТ(Лист1!$D$5:$D$18)) заменить на СЧЁТЕСЛИ($D$5:$D$18;"*?")Дим, ты забыл что я СЧЁТЕСЛИ не люблю? ;) ЗЫ Согласен, так лучше. Но тогда уж и без массивных формул можно обойтись, т.с. вариант "лайт" :)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 14:35 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Ребят, прошу прощения, я немножко доработал Ваши труды. Смысл сводился к тому, чтобы сами данные и заголовки могли располагаться без пустой строки. Ну и стало понаглядней. Формула ячейки D4 отличается от ниже расположенных.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 15:15 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
Уточняю D4 и D5 - отличаются... Хотя - извиняюсь, для реальной базы это не подойдёт, так как строки могут быть сортированы вручную...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 15:31 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
AlexLev...для реальной базы это не подойдёт... Дайте кусок реальной базы. Данные замените на яблоки и ананасы. авторУточняю D4 и D5 - отличаются. =ИНДЕКС(Источник;ПОИСКПОЗ(НАИМЕНЬШИЙ(СЧЁТЕСЛИ(Источник;"<="&Источник);СУММ(1;СЧЁТЕСЛИ(Источник;D$3:D3);СЧИТАТЬПУСТОТЫ(Источник)));СЧЁТЕСЛИ(Источник;"<="&Источник);)) Неужели это так трудно?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.11.2011, 17:20 |
|
||
|
Отбор и сортировка уникальных значений
|
|||
|---|---|---|---|
|
#18+
DV68, Базу-то я только ещё планирую создавать. Но вот высылаю примеры. В DV-4.xls - исходная база, для удобства обработки (добавления и сортировки - выполненная в виде списка). В DV-5.xls - та же база, но сортированная по ключу Номер. Результат - бякостный, циклические ссылки...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.11.2011, 01:31 |
|
||
|
|

start [/forum/topic.php?fid=61&fpage=115&tid=2176246]: |
0ms |
get settings: |
10ms |
get forum list: |
20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
36ms |
get topic data: |
11ms |
get forum data: |
2ms |
get page messages: |
78ms |
get tp. blocked users: |
1ms |
| others: | 236ms |
| total: | 400ms |

| 0 / 0 |
